Tears

Tears

The Falcon screamed
As he tore through
crumbling clouds.
The Raven’s screech
echoed off the canyon walls,
and all nature’s creatures
froze then ran before the fall.
The machines came coughing dirt, destroying all,not concerned with any blame.
The Eagle perched on the mountain top looking down,
and no matter how hard he tried, he could not hold back.
He simply cried.
